What is independent cinema?

Independent cinema refers to films produced outside the major studio system. These films are typically financed by private investors, smaller production companies, or even through crowdfunding. They often feature more experimental, diverse, or niche narratives compared to mainstream cinema, allowing filmmakers to have greater creative freedom and explore unconventional themes.

What is the role of film festivals in independent cinema?

Film festivals play a crucial role in the independent cinema ecosystem by providing a platform for filmmakers to showcase their work to a wider audience. Events such as Sundance and Cannes offer opportunities for indie films to gain visibility, attract distribution deals, and even generate buzz that can lead to commercial success. They are essential for networking, gaining critical acclaim, and launching careers in filmmaking.

What are some notable independent films from the past decade?

Some notable independent films from the past decade include Moonlight (2016), Get Out (2017), Lady Bird (2017), The Florida Project (2017), and Parasite (2019). These films not only received critical acclaim but also demonstrated the potential for indie films to succeed both artistically and commercially.

How does crowdfunding impact independent filmmaking?

Crowdfunding provides an alternative financing model for independent filmmakers. Platforms like Kickstarter and Indiegogo allow creators to raise funds directly from audiences, thus bypassing traditional funding avenues. This model not only enables filmmakers to realize projects that might never be greenlit by studios but also engages potential viewers and builds an initial fanbase.

What distinguishes independent cinema from art-house cinema?

While both independent and art-house cinemas focus on artistic and experimental storytelling, independent cinema is characterized by its production outside major studios and budget constraints, whereas art-house films may be produced by larger studios with emphasis on artistic expression. Independent films tend to have lower budgets, focusing more on diverse narratives rather than traditional revenue models.
